What is project control?

Project control refers to the processes and tools used to monitor, manage, and adjust project performance to ensure that it aligns with the established goals and objectives. It involves tracking project progress, measuring performance against baseline plans, and implementing corrective actions when deviations occur. By analyzing data related to time, cost, and scope, project control helps project managers make informed decisions to keep projects on track and within budget. Ultimately, effective project control enhances the likelihood of project success.

Gant charts are an enhancement of the more basic work breakdown structure and contain the same information as the Network diagrams Illustrate your answer and give relevant examples?

Gantt charts visually represent project schedules, displaying tasks along a timeline, which enhances the basic work breakdown structure (WBS) by showing task durations and dependencies. Unlike network diagrams that depict relationships and sequences of tasks, Gantt charts emphasize when tasks occur and how they overlap. For example, in a software development project, a Gantt chart might illustrate the timeline for phases like design, coding, and testing, while a network diagram could show how coding cannot start until design is complete. This allows project managers to quickly assess progress and resource allocation.

What software could you use for a gantt chart?

There are several software options available for creating Gantt charts, including Microsoft Project, which offers robust project management features. Other popular tools include Asana and Trello, which provide Gantt chart functionalities through integrations or add-ons. Additionally, online tools like Smartsheet and GanttProject are user-friendly and accessible for collaborative projects. For simpler needs, Excel and Google Sheets can also be customized to create basic Gantt charts.

What are the outputs of the Direct and manage project work process?

The outputs of the Direct and Manage Project Work process include deliverables, which are the tangible results of the project's activities, and project performance data, which provide insights into the project's progress and performance against the plan. Additionally, work performance reports are generated, offering a summary of project status and metrics. Lastly, project management plan updates may occur to reflect any changes or new information that impacts the project's execution.

What are the layers of WBS?

The Work Breakdown Structure (WBS) typically consists of three main layers: the project level, which represents the overall project; the deliverable level, detailing major outputs or milestones; and the work package level, which breaks down deliverables into smaller, manageable tasks. Each layer helps in organizing and defining the scope of the project, facilitating better planning, execution, and monitoring. This hierarchical structure allows teams to clearly understand their responsibilities and the relationships between different components of the project.

Which control chart would you see to track the rejections in maintenance project when bugs arrival patterns are not constant?

In a scenario where the arrival patterns of bugs are not constant, an appropriate control chart to use would be the Cumulative Sum (CUSUM) control chart. This chart is useful for detecting small shifts in the process mean over time, making it suitable for tracking rejections in a maintenance project where bug arrivals may vary unpredictably. Additionally, the Poisson control chart could also be considered if the data on bug arrivals is count-based and follows a Poisson distribution.

Creating a work breakdown structure involves a decomposition technique what is the process?

Creating a work breakdown structure (WBS) involves a decomposition technique that breaks down a project into smaller, more manageable components. The process starts by identifying the project's main deliverables or objectives, then progressively dividing these into sub-deliverables and tasks until reaching a level of detail suitable for planning and execution. This hierarchical structure helps ensure that all aspects of the project are covered and enables better resource allocation and tracking of progress. The final WBS serves as a foundational tool for project management, facilitating clearer communication and organization.

What are the steps for creating a Pareto diagram?

To create a Pareto diagram, first, identify and collect data on the problems or issues you want to analyze. Next, categorize the data and tally the frequency of each category. Then, arrange the categories in descending order of frequency, and calculate the cumulative percentage for each category. Finally, plot the individual frequencies as bars and the cumulative percentages as a line on the same graph to visualize the Pareto principle, often referred to as the 80/20 rule.

What impact will project have on the company's WACc?

The project's impact on the company's Weighted Average Cost of Capital (WACC) will depend on how it influences the risk profile and capital structure. If the project is perceived as high-risk, it may increase the cost of equity, thereby raising the WACC. Conversely, if the project is expected to generate stable cash flows, it could lower the perceived risk and decrease the WACC. Ultimately, the net effect will hinge on the project's risk-adjusted returns compared to the company’s existing operations and financing costs.

What examples of the inputs to the Plan Scope Management process?

Inputs to the Plan Scope Management process include the project charter, which outlines the project's objectives and high-level requirements; the project management plan, which provides overall guidance; and stakeholder requirements documentation, detailing stakeholder needs and expectations. Additionally, organizational process assets, such as templates and historical information, can also serve as valuable inputs to ensure comprehensive scope planning.
